D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ging at Positively Splendid. So unique and pretty! #michaelsmakersTo make a D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ging, you will need…

  • Hanging unfinished wall shelf from Michaels
  • FolkArt Milk Paint in Milky White 
  • FolkArt Milk Paint brush
  • Unfinished wood word cutout
  • Navy acrylic paint
  • Heavy duty adhesive (I love E6000)
  • Small paintbrush
  • 6″ square faux grass sections 
  • Assorted faux flowers and greenery
  • Wire trimmer
  • Wide wired ribbon

FolkArt Milk Paint

Use the milk paint brush to apply 2 even coats of the milk paint to the shelf piece, allowing the paint to dry 30 minutes between coats.

D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ging at Positively Splendid. So unique and pretty! #michaelsmakers

Apply the navy paint to the wood word cutout with the small brush, and set aside to dry completely. When both the shelf and the word piece are completely dry, use the heavy duty adhesive to affix the word piece to the front of the shelf. Allow to dry completely.

D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ging at Positively Splendid. So unique and pretty! #michaelsmakers

Working with one grass section at a time, fold the section in half and tuck it down into one of the cubbies on the shelf piece, as shown. This shelf is just wide enough to accommodate three grass sections in the top and bottom cubbies.

D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ging at Positively Splendid. So unique and pretty! #michaelsmakers

Fluff and adjust the grass as needed so it is even.

D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ging at Positively Splendid. So unique and pretty! #michaelsmakers

Use the wire trimmer to cut off the long ends of the floral and greenery stems. Tuck each one down into the grass inside the flowerbox, arranging the flowers as desired.

D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ging at Positively Splendid. So unique and pretty! #michaelsmakers

Thread a long piece of ribbon through the hangers on the back of the piece, as shown, and tie the two ends together in a pretty bow to form a hanger.

DIY Flowerbox Door Hanging at Positively Splendid. So unique and pretty! #michaelsmakers

Your DIY flowerbox door hanging is complete!
